Learn more about us at How You Will Make an Impact The Special Education Teacher will teach in a personalized instructional environment, work with students and/or parents to determine and evaluate the student's academic plan, manage, and provide services according to the student's Individual Education Plan (IEP). This position involves collaboration with other instructional staff and school personnel and reports to the Principal or the designee.

- Plan, organize and implement daily lessons in accordance with the approved curriculum.
- Conduct pre- and post-testing using standardized tests for each student.
- As a part of a team, write and implement goals as outlined in each student's IEP.
- Schedule and chair Schedule, write, and chair IEP meetings including 30-day review IEP meetings for all students.
- Responsible to manage a student's behavior.
- Demonstrate competency in all subject areas.
- Participate in the identification of students with possible disabilities post intervention phase.
- Provide direct student instruction.
- Provide academic assessments.
- Meet special education timeline requirements as specified by education code.
- Collaborate with general education teachers.
- Work with Special Education Program Specialists and school support staff to support student instruction.
- Participate in authorized school district trainings, school events, and meetings.
- Maintain documentation of communications with students, families, and other services providers.
- Maintain documentation of daily activities.
- Complete reports and forms as required.
- Travel to other school sites to render Special Education teaching services.
- Perform administrative duties, responsibilities, and activities as assigned. These may be changed or modified from time to time.
- Knowledge of California Teaching Standards.
- Knowledge of core academic subject (s) assigned.
- Knowledge of high school credits, graduation requirements, interventions, and alternative educational programs, including independent study.
- Knowledge and understanding of Independent Study, Personal Learning, and Distance Learning education models.
- Knowledge of research-based instructional strategies necessary for effective instruction of all student populations, including students at-risk of academic failure.
- Ability to work effectively with students from diverse racial, ethnic, linguistic, disability, and socioeconomic groups.
- Ability to work effectively with parents, staff members, and community representatives in providing a rigorous educational program.
- Ability to communicate effectively, including giving clear and concise instructions, using academic language, an appropriate delivery level, listening without bias, and providing proper feedback/reinforcement.
- Ability to make independent judgments, meet deadlines and maintain accurate student records.
- Bachelor's degree from an accredited university is required.
- Valid California credential Specialist with authorization for the Special Education disability and level assigned or intern eligible is required.
- English Learner Authorization or eligible to obtain EL Authorization is required.
- Autism Authorization is required or eligible to enroll and complete a Commission-approved professional preparation program in the special education specialty area requested, including successful completion of supervised field study is required.
- Demonstrated competency in the core academic subject area assigned is required.
